GENETOX MANAGER SYSTEM - BACTERIAL MUTAGENESIS ASSAYS: USER'S GUIDE

Citation:

Claxton, L., J. Creason, J. Nader, W. Poteat, AND J. Orr. GENETOX MANAGER SYSTEM - BACTERIAL MUTAGENESIS ASSAYS: USER'S GUIDE. U.S. Environmental Protection Agency, Washington, D.C., EPA/600/R-94/035.

Description:

This user's guide is the reference manual describing use of the EPA Genetox Manager System. eneTox Manager is a data capture, data management, and statistical analysis program used for microbial mutagenicity data. ts main purpose is to provide a homogeneous environment for the collection, organization, and analysis of data generated in the laboratory while also supporting a quality assurance program. he complete system consists of both a personal computer (PC) system and a minicomputer (VAX) system, although the PC system can be used as a stand-alone system. he system controls the data collection and management through a user-friendly, menu-driven system that requests specific information and provides uniform methods for data and information entry. eneTox Manager is capable of performing specialized statistical analysis of the data and creating tabular and graphical summaries. wo versions of the PC system exist: a stand-alone PC only version, and a VAX version. he VAX version of the system is designed to function with VAX FOCUS databases so that the VAX can be used for long-term storage, archiving of files, and the analysis of large groups of data.
